The activities of b-glucuronidase, a-mannosidase, b-galactosidase and b-N-acetylglucosaminidase in seminal plasma when expressed in U per 10 8 spermatozoa in varicocele patients with abnormal spermiograms were significantly higher than in those of men of normal fertility. The activity of amannosidase in the soluble fraction of sperm homogenates, expressed as U per 10 8 spermatozoa, was significantly higher in infertile patients with varicocele and abnormal spermiograms than in controls. In the non-soluble fraction of spermatozoa from infertile patients with varicocele, there was an increase in the expression of b-galactosidase and b-N-acetylglucosaminidase activities compared with the fraction of spermatozoa from fertile subjects. In summary, infertile patients with varicocele displayed an overexpression of acid a-mannosidase, b-galactosidase and b-Nacetylglucosaminidase activities in seminal plasma and spermatozoa that may be associated with functional defects in spermatozoa as these glycosidases play an important role in mammalian fertilization.
